air compressor
An air compressor is a machine that squeezes air to make it pressurized, so you can use it to fill up tires or run tools that need air.
An air compressor is a device that compresses ambient air to a higher pressure, often used for inflating tires or powering pneumatic tools. In this context it was used to inflate a tire so the car could be driven home.
